You will be in a pivotal technical leadership role to ensure cross-functional teams build the right solutions that solve customer problems in a way that is secure, extensible and scalable for the future. You will be expected to govern the technical maturity of the respective domain, having a clear view of the architectural challenges and how to remediate them over time.
Our Core Platform team is a special deeply technical oriented team that has the objective to evolve our overall architecture to a more modularised, service oriented architecture. We are looking for a strong technical leader that can help us drive our Domain Driven Design processes, help design the future evolution of our architecture and drive the overall modularisation effort.
This is a pivotal role where you will work directly with the engineering leadership team to define & execute on our technical architectural vision, building a platform foundation that our other domain teams can build upon.
10+ years of experience in software development, with at least 2 years in a leadership role
Expert-level proficiency in a Backend programming language, we use PHP.
Hands-on experience with completing the transition to microservices architectures and Domain-Driven Design
Strong understanding of both relational (MySQL) as well as no-SQL data stores (like DynamoDB or ElasticSearch), data modeling and optimization techniques
Knowledge of containerisation technologies (Docker, Kubernetes, Fargate) and the associated ecosystem
Experience with event-streaming platforms like Kafka or Kinesis
Extensive experience with AWS services and cloud architecture
Proven track record of leading and mentoring cross-functional engineering teams
Experience with Agile methodologies and CI/CD practices
Solid understanding of software design patterns and architectural distributed computing principles
Experience with working in SaaS product companies
Experience with front-end engineering (e.g., ReactJS, NextJS, TailwindUI and similar)
Experience with performance monitoring and optimisation tools
Understanding of security best practices in web applications
Experience with scalability challenges in high-growth environments
Knowledge of machine learning and AI concepts
Experience with infrastructure-as-code (e.g., Terraform, CloudFormation)
The ability to exert Extreme Programming values & techniques to the team
10:00-10:15 Quick team stand-up, one of your team members seem to be working on a problem you worked on before, and offer to pair with them after the stand-up to support
10:30-14:00 Pairing with one of your team members to work on a complex scalability issue together and grabbing a quick bite to re-fuel those pesky braincells in-between coding sessions!
14:00-15:00 Doing a design session with the Product Manager and UX designer for a large upcoming feature that the team should pick up next week. You ask a lot of questions to drill down to the problem we are trying to solve, and suggest some easier solutions that require less effort for the team.
15:00-16:00 The design session triggered some thoughts about other areas of the system that will be affected. You’re doing a quick dive in the affected areas of the code and find some technical debt that might affect the system’s scalability or reliability. You create a brief Jira ticket and tag the Product Manager to help get it prioritised and to ensure it is not forgotten. You also ping the ticket to one of the other domains' tech leads, as you recall them mentioning a similar problem existing in another domain team.
16:00-16:30 Quick catch-up with the Engineering Manager on the teams delivery reliability and how you can help keep Work in Progress (WIP) and Pull Request (PR) review time to a minimum
16:30-18:00 Talking about PR’s, there are actually still a few open. You take the last part of the day to review your teams PRs. There are some great solutions offered, but one of the junior engineers introduced some code that is difficult to maintain and is lacking unit tests. You jump on a quick call with them to explain the issues and why it matters.
